ACTION: Notice of intent. ----------------------------------------------------------------------- SUMMARY: The Bureau of Land Management (BLM) Lake Havasu Field Office proposes to prepare an Environmental Assessment and amend the Kingman Resource Management Plan, (RMP), March 1995. The amendment would allow lease and disposal of the following described public land in Mohave County, under the provisions of the Recreation and Public Purposes (R&PP) Act, as amended (43 U.S.C. 869 et seq.): Gila and Salt River Meridian, Arizona T. 19 N., R. 21 W. Sec. 28, E\1/2\, S\1/2\NW\1/4\, SW\1/4\, Sec. 33, all. Containing 1200 acres, more or less. S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The described land has been requested to be made available to meet recreational and educational, needs of the community. The current RMP does not identify the land for disposal. The amendment would open the land to application by the Arizona Game and Fish Department (AG&FD), and/or any other qualified applicants for Recreation and Public Purposes Lease/Conveyance. The (AG&FD) proposes to use the sections of land for development of a sport utility complex for the greater Bullhead City Area.
